use std::ops::Range;
pub trait Needle {
fn findin(&self, haystack: &[u8]) -> Option<Range<usize>>;
}
impl Needle for [u8] {
fn findin(&self, haystack: &[u8]) -> Option<Range<usize>> {
haystack
.windows(self.len())
.position(|window| window == self)
.map(|pos| pos..pos + self.len())
}
}
impl Needle for &[u8] {
fn findin(&self, haystack: &[u8]) -> Option<Range<usize>> {
haystack
.windows(self.len())
.position(|window| window == *self)
.map(|pos| pos..pos + self.len())
}
}
impl<const N: usize> Needle for &[u8; N] {
fn findin(&self, haystack: &[u8]) -> Option<Range<usize>> {
self[..].findin(haystack)
}
}
impl Needle for Vec<u8> {
fn findin(&self, haystack: &[u8]) -> Option<Range<usize>> {
self.as_slice().findin(haystack)
}
}
impl Needle for &str {
fn findin(&self, haystack: &[u8]) -> Option<Range<usize>> {
self.as_bytes().findin(haystack)
}
}
impl Needle for String {
fn findin(&self, haystack: &[u8]) -> Option<Range<usize>> {
self.as_str().findin(haystack)
}
}
#[cfg(feature = "regex")]
impl Needle for regex::bytes::Regex {
fn findin(&self, haystack: &[u8]) -> Option<Range<usize>> {
self.find(haystack).map(|m| m.start()..m.end())
}
}
#[cfg(test)]
mod tests {
use super::*;
#[test]
fn test_findin() {
let haystack = b"hello world";
assert_eq!(b"hello".findin(haystack), Some(0..5));
assert_eq!(b"world".findin(haystack), Some(6..11));
assert_eq!(b"foo".findin(haystack), None);
let haystack = "hello world".as_bytes();
assert_eq!("hello".findin(haystack), Some(0..5));
assert_eq!("world".findin(haystack), Some(6..11));
assert_eq!("foo".findin(haystack), None);
}
#[cfg(feature = "regex")]
#[test]
fn test_regex_findin() {
let haystack = b" hello world";
let regex = regex::bytes::Regex::new(r"\b\w+\b").unwrap();
assert_eq!(regex.findin(haystack), Some(1..6));
}
}
